Understanding the Basics of Blackjack

Blackjack is typically played with one or more standard decks of 52 cards. The goal of the game is to have a hand value that is closer to 21 than the dealer’s hand without exceeding 21. Here are some key points to understand:

  • The cards 2 through 10 are worth their face value.
  • Face cards (Kings, Queens, and Jacks) are worth 10 points.
  • Ace can be worth 1 or 11 points, depending on which value benefits your hand more.

The game begins with each player placing their bets. Players and the dealer are then dealt two cards each, and the players have the option to hit (take another card) or stand (keep their current hand). If a player exceeds 21, it results in a bust, and they lose the hand.

Choosing a Reputable Online Casino

Before you start playing online blackjack, it’s essential to choose a reputable online casino. Look for the following features when selecting an online platform:

  • Licensing: Make sure the casino is licensed and regulated by a recognized authority.
  • Game Variety: Look for casinos that offer a variety of blackjack games, including different variants of the game.
  • Payment Methods: Check that the casino provides convenient and secure payment options for deposits and withdrawals.
  • Bonuses: Many online casinos offer welcome bonuses. Make sure to read the terms and conditions to understand the wagering requirements.
  • Customer Support: A good online casino should have reliable customer support available through various channels like live chat, email, and phone.

To improve your chances of winning in online blackjack, it’s important to learn some basic strategies. Here are a few essential strategies to consider:

  • Basic Strategy: Familiarize yourself with the basic strategy chart, which outlines the best moves based on your hand and the dealer’s upcard.
  • Card Counting: While more challenging to implement in online play, understanding the principles of card counting can help elevate your game. Remember, it’s not illegal, but many casinos do not look kindly on it.
  • Bankroll Management: Set a budget for your gambling activities and stick to it. Don’t chase losses and determine how much you can afford to spend without impacting your financial stability.
